WordPress批量替换域名的方法
我们有时候在本地测试wordpress后然后传到服务器上面发现很多地方没有改链接,还是原来的localhost等那么这个时候怎么办?
我们可以登录到服务器上面的mysql数据库来修改链接地址就可以了。
下面以locahost和https://www.limingkai.com来说明
1.首先要更换页面地址,否则无法正常打开的哦
UPDATE wp_options SET option_value = replace(option_value, ‘localhost’, ‘https://www.limingkai.com’) WHERE option_name = ‘home’ OR option_name= ‘siteurl’;
2.修改文章永久连接guid值
UPDATE wp_posts SET guid = REPLACE(guid, ‘localhost’,’https://www.limingkai.com’)
3.如果你的文章中有图片,有附件,你会发现地址失效,所以这里是要替换内容中老的域名
UPDATE wp_posts SET post_content = REPLACE(post_content ,’localhost’,’https://www.limingkai.com’);
当然还有很多细节需要修改,比如说有需要的修改评论里面管理员的评论地址等等。
最后,友情提醒在phpmyadmin里面SQL批量替换之前要注意先备份数据库。
Js去掉html标签的正则表达式 Jquery中添加自定义函数的方法
Thank you for your sharing. I am worried that I lack creative ideas. It is your article that makes me full of hope. Thank you. But, I have a question, can you help me? https://accounts.binance.info/id/register?ref=UM6SMJM3
你的博文通俗易懂,文风好;你的博文直面现实,结合好。 难怪你拥有如此众多的网友来此浏览!
不是可以直接在服务器上安装wordpress的么
又一次拿回本地测试的时候发现有这个问题。